HomeMy WebLinkAbout~Master - Exception for Minor Area Modification - 3127 Greenwood Road - PetersIN THE MATTER OF THE APPLICATION OF PETERS FOR AN EXCEPTION FOR MINOR AREA MODIFICATION, SECTION29.1506, AMES MUNICIPAL CODE, TO ALLOW A REDUCTION IN THE REAR SETBACK FOR AN ADDITION ON THE PROPERTY LOCATED AT 3127 GREENWOOD ROAD CIFIf;' /I 1� CASE NO. 11-23 GEOCODE NO. 05-33-126-040 DECISION & ORDER FACTS The property at this address is a single family residence with an attached garage. The zoning district in which it lies is RL (Low Density Residential). The home sits on a roughly square lot that is 92 feet wide by 105 feet deep. The lionie is a two story and has a walkout basement. The homeowners want to build a two story addition at the rear of their home, and since it will start at the basement level back there, it will be tall enough to provide a first floor bedroom, bath and laundry area. The required setback distance from the rear lot line is 20 feet. The back of the house presently sits about 38 feet from the rear lot line, but the addition they are hoping to construct will be 20 feet deep, which would encroach into the rear setback by two feet. The homeowners are seeking an exception for Minor Area Modification to allow this project. The homeowners explain the configuration and uses of the space in the new addition are so that it can be used by an elderly family member. They need it to have a ground level entry and with wide doorways. Their home is in a subdivision which was originally platted with a public space and walkway in the interior of each block. Abutting the back lot line of this property, there is a greenway with a paved walking path through it. In this particular block, the width of that green space varies from about 38 to 44 feet, but the overall net effect of the dedicated green space is to make the lots abutting it shallower. The presence of the green space mitigates the reduced setback and it is noted that there is an extensive stand of trees between the walking path and this house so there is natural screening. The homeowners have provided information to their neighbors about the project and the neighbors are supportive of it. DECISION The Board hears the evidence and considers it in light of the standards applicable to exceptions for Minor Area Modifications. The dimensions of this property are impacted by the presence of a public green space to the rear of the lot, which limits the buildable area. The requested reduction in setback is the minimum necessary to accomplish the homeowner's project, and there will be no negative impact on neighboring properties or on the public. The use of the addition will remain residential. In light of this evidence, the Board finds the standards to grant this exception have been met. WHEREFORE, IT IS ORDERED that the applicant is Granted an Exception for Mine]- Area Modification, Section 29.1.506(4) of the Arnes Municipal Code, to allow a building addition with a rear yard setback of 18 feet, all for the property located at 3127 Greenwood Road.
